On August 25th 1944, the French flag replaced the swastika atop the Eiffel Tower. After a six-day uprising, a proud army of ordinary Parisians was joined by French and American soldiers, and the Liberation of Paris was confirmed. The Museum of the Liberation of Paris gives a voice to those who resisted Nazi occupancy, and tells their fascinating tales. Follow key figures on a journey that takes in over 300 original items, including weapons, clothing, photos and videos.
